Sulfur dibromide is the chemical compound with the formula S Br 2. It is a toxic gas. Sulfur dibromide readily decomposes into S2Br2 and elemental bromine. In analogy to sulfur dichloride, it hydrolyzes in water to give hydrogen bromide, sulfur dioxide and elemental sulfur. A Lewis diagram shows how the valence electrons are distributed around the atoms in a molecule. Shared pairs of electrons are drawn as lines between atoms, while lone pairs of electrons are drawn as dots next to atoms. SBr6 Lewis Structure shape. Taking into account the SBr6 lewis structure shape, it has an octahedral shape. So how can we say or conclude that it has an octahedral shape? In an octahedral type of geometry, one atom is at the center and six more atoms are attached to it. Antimony tribromide is a chemical compound of antimony and bromine. It can be added to polymers such as polyethylene as a fire retardant. Bromine is a halogen element with the symbol Br and atomic number 35. Diatomic bromine does not occur naturally, but bromine salts can be found in crustal rock.
